Output fb0c860621517814ef364ecaf3ab2fa073e1b435c3eac028f2d37f58b5b5638f:0

value
1923379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9243d30dd3eca9ca3af8e977de558c0c0c9e89af OP_EQUAL
address
3F2Pq5JX6DXxFF1twWgyXvRKj8Nv2BHL6z
transaction
fb0c860621517814ef364ecaf3ab2fa073e1b435c3eac028f2d37f58b5b5638f
confirmations
368521
spent
true